Guidelines for one-time regularization of brick fields/ kilns which were set up on agricultural land on or before 1st September, 2000. Applications should be made to the District Land & Land Reforms Officer.
A price preference may be extended to the Primary Fishermen/ women Cooperative Societies (PFCSs), Fish Producers Groups (FPGs), Self Help Groups (SHGs), registered fishing persons and some other such groups.
